iPod Banning Schools Suck

 iPod Banning Schools Suck

Although kids might be thinking that, no one has backed them up until now… 

An iPod, when used during tests, is nothing more than a machine that stores and spits out data. By banning iPods and other gadgets, we’re teaching kids to actually become iPods — to become machines that store and spit out data. Instead, we should be teaching them to use iPods — to use that data and to be human beings who can think — and leave data storage to the machines.
